Donte Whitner expected to sign with Browns

Recommended Posts

Per Rotoworld.com:

Dustin Fox of the Browns Radio Network reports free agent SS Donte Whitner is "likely headed" to Cleveland "when the signing period begins."
The signing period begins Tuesday at 4PM ET. The Cleveland Plain Dealer previously reported the Browns were "very serious" about signing Whitner, who played his college ball at Ohio State and would replace free agent T.J. Ward. Mar 10 - 3:18 PM
